Removed logging subsystem from webcit. It's all syslog now.
[citadel.git] / webcit / webserver.h
index 503391411a863c16511a303bcf42ff63749c04f2..a087877eca6c8f78367bb2c4b174ba056fb221cf 100644 (file)
@@ -1,12 +1,10 @@
-/* $Id$ */
 
 extern char *static_dirs[PATH_MAX];          /**< Web representation */
-extern char *static_content_dirs[PATH_MAX];  /**< Disk representation */
 extern int ndirs;
 extern char socket_dir[PATH_MAX];
 
-int client_getln(int sock, char *buf, int bufsiz);
-int client_read(int sock, char *buf, int bytes);
-int client_read_to(int sock, char *buf, int bytes, int timeout);
-ssize_t client_write(const void *buf, size_t count);
-int lprintf(int loglevel, const char *format, ...);
+int ClientGetLine(ParsedHttpHdrs *Hdr, StrBuf *Target);
+int client_read_to(ParsedHttpHdrs *Hdr, StrBuf *Target, int bytes, int timeout);
+void wc_backtrace(void);
+void ShutDownWebcit(void);
+void shutdown_ssl(void);